Mechanism of Action

Concrete Plasticizer LR120 operates on advanced polycarboxylate ether (PCE) technology.

Its molecules have active side chains and branches that, once added to a fresh concrete mix, adsorb onto the surfaces of cement particles, forming a uniform coating layer.

  • This coating produces electrostatic repulsion between cement particles, preventing clumping and promoting a homogeneous structure.
  • The spatial configuration of side chains arranges water molecules evenly around the particles, significantly reducing mix viscosity and increasing flowability.
  • Negative-charge induction, enhanced by the PCE molecular structure, ensures continuous dispersion of cement particles and prevents agglomeration throughout mixing.

Dosage

  • Recommended dosage range: 0.8% – 1.5% of the cement weight.
  • Adjust based on project requirements, climate, cement type, aggregates, and target workability.
  • Higher dosages should only be applied after consulting Zarloo Chemical’s technical specialists, as overdosing can delay initial set — especially with special cements like sulfate-resistant cement.

Properties & Benefits

  1. Prevents bleeding – improves cohesion and prevents aggregate-water segregation.
  2. Increases slump – higher workability without extra water.
  3. Improves mix uniformity – better control over water-cement ratio and reduced settlement.
  4. Enhances compressive strength – supports uniform hydration and lower W/C ratio.
  5. Reduces cement usage – improved mix efficiency leads to same strength with less cement.
  6. Compatible with supplementary materials – usable alongside fly ash, silica fume, slag, and natural pozzolans without property conflicts.

Applications

Ideal for:

  • Casting in dense formworks with high reinforcement levels.
  • Prestressed and post-tensioned concrete.
  • Pumpable mixes and concretes transported over long distances.
  • Normal or variable temperature concreting.
  • Precast concrete units such as curbstones, blocks, and artificial stones.
  • Structures requiring low permeability and high durability in aggressive environments.

Storage Guidelines

  • Shelf life: At least 1 year in original sealed packaging.
  • Conditions: Store in a cool, dry place; avoid frost, excessive heat, and prolonged direct sunlight.
  • Temperature range: +10°C to +30°C for optimal performance preservation.

Physical & Chemical Properties — Concrete Plasticizer LR120

  • Physical State: Liquid, medium viscosity
  • Color: Light honey
  • Specific Gravity: ~1.06 g/mL
  • Solubility: Fully soluble in water, leaves no sediment
  • Flammability: Non-flammable
  • Chloride Ion Content: Within permissible limits per INSO 12930, safe for reinforced concrete production

These properties make LR120 not only highly safe to handle, but also chemically compatible with common materials used in concrete production.

Method of Use — Concrete Plasticizer LR120

To fully benefit from the performance and advantages of this Zarloo Chemical product, follow these steps:

  1. Dosage Calculation: Determine the amount of admixture based on the cement content in the mix design.
  2. Dilution: For improved dispersion, dilute the admixture with twice its volume of mixing water.
  3. Gradual Addition: Add the diluted solution gradually into the concrete mix.
  4. Point of Addition: The admixture can be added during mixing, either directly into the truck mixer or into the batching plant mixer.
  5. Do Not Add to Dry Cement: Never pour the admixture directly onto dry cement.
  6. Mixing Time: After adding the plasticizer, continue mixing for at least 1–2 minutes to ensure uniform distribution.
